Gen X mom reenacts ‘coming home from school in the 80s’ and totally nails it

Generation X, made up of those born between 1965 and 1980, has many claims-to-fame in their younger years game. Gen X brought the world Prince and Kurt Cobain. We were The Goonies and The Breakfast Club.We took down the Berlin Wall while watching MTV.
But perhaps the most iconic thing about Gen X is our semi-feral childhoods of benign neglect. The standards of parenting and child rearing have shifted a lot in the past 40 to 50 years, as has the technological landscape that kids grow up in, so naturally, today’s kids won’t have the same childhoods previous generations had. But there’s something particularly nostalgic about being a child of the 80s for those who lived it.
